Vastaukset ja ratkaisut Vastaus: Kääntäjäteoriassa yhteisen osalausekkeen eliminointi (CSE) on kääntäjän optimointi, joka etsii identtisten lausekkeiden esiintymiä (eli ne kaikki arvioivat samaan arvoon) ja analysoivat, kannattaako se korvata. ne yhdellä muuttujalla, jolla on laskettu arvo.
Mikä on yleinen alilauseke ja miten poistat sen?
Yleisen alilausekkeen eliminointi on optimointi, joka etsii identtisten lausekkeiden esiintymiä ja korvaa ne yhdellä muuttujalla, jolla on laskettu arvo.
Mikä tunnistaa lausekkeen yleiset osalausekkeet?
Laukkeen esiintyminen ohjelmassa on yleinen alilauseke, jos lausekkeella on toinen esiintymä, jonka evaluaatio aina edeltää tätä suoritusjärjestyksessä ja jos lausekkeen operandit pysyvät muuttumattomina kahden arvioinnin välillä.
Mikä on yleinen osalausekkeen eliminointi Mcq?
Yleinen osalausekkeen eliminointi (CSE) viittaa kääntäjän optimointiin korvaamaan identtiset lausekkeet (eli ne kaikki arvioivat samaan arvoon) yhdellä muuttujalla, joka pitää lasketun arvon, kun se on kannattaa tehdä niin.
Mitä on osittainen redundanssin eliminointi kääntäjän suunnittelussa?
Kääntäjäteoriassa osittainen redundanssin eliminointi (PRE) on kääntäjän optimointijoka eliminoi lausekkeet, jotka ovat tarpeettomia joillakin mutta ei välttämättä kaikilla ohjelman poluilla. … z:lle määritetty lauseke x+4 on osittain redundantti, koska se lasketaan kahdesti, jos jokin_ehto on tosi.